Method
Brewing the Tea
- 1
Boil the Water
In a medium-sized pot, bring 4 cups of water to a rolling boil over medium-high heat.
- 2
Add Tea
Once the water is boiling, add 2 tablespoons of tea leaves or 2 tea bags to the pot.
- 3
Steep the Tea
Reduce the heat to low and let the tea steep for 5-7 minutes, depending on how strong you like your tea.
- 4
Adding Flavorings
- 5
Sweeten the Tea (optional)
If desired, stir in 1 tablespoon of honey for sweetness.
- 6
Add Lemon Juice (optional)
For a citrusy flavor, add 1 tablespoon of lemon juice and stir well.
- 7
Milk Addition (optional)
If you prefer a creamy tea, add 1 cup of milk and mix until well combined.
- 8
Cinnamon Flavor (optional)
For added warmth and spice, drop in a cinnamon stick and let it steep for an additional 2 minutes.
